Output 0563ca8f3eb156577bd15ffd68af9451cfaeec6ca1a7d895402adf7ba563e288:3

value
2882143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44aff41b5d7ebb396a07ed6cdfde39159af5840d OP_EQUAL
address
37xCf48DbicKf4ifezDK5KpznSzKiH1mgV
transaction
0563ca8f3eb156577bd15ffd68af9451cfaeec6ca1a7d895402adf7ba563e288
spent
true